Synopsis
On a park bench, long-term couple Jason and Emma are interrupted by Doris, a sharp-witted
stranger with strong opinions about relationships. As her amusing observations expose
tensions, habits and unspoken truths, the pair are forced to reconsider what keeps them
together. A warm contemporary comedy about love, communication and unexpected wisdom.
Characters
- DORIS – late seventies. Cheerful, observant, and entirely too interested in strangers. Possesses the confidence of someone who has survived decades and no longer sees the point of keeping quiet.
- EMMA – mid-thirties. Practical, organised, and quietly exhausted from being the responsible one.
- JASON – mid-thirties. Good-natured, enthusiastic, and convinced that every problem can be solved with a gadget or an app.
Setting
A park bench on a sunny afternoon.
DORIS sits feeding imaginary pigeons and enjoying the world going by. She carries a handbag large enough to contain emergency supplies for a small village.
EMMA and JASON enter with takeaway sandwiches, coffees and a picnic bag.
